cuatro emissions (BIO C-CH4), and lateral C fluxes. NPP is the net uptake of COdos by vegetation and represents the difference between photosynthetic uptake and plant respiration. HR is the release of CO2 to the atmosphere associated with decomposition of dead organic matter. Fire C is the release of C-related compounds to the atmosphere from the combustion of above- and below-ground C pools during fire. We assumed that all of Fire C is CO2 since the models did not distinguish among species of C emitted (i.e., CO2, CO, and pyrogenic CH4). BIO C-CH4 represents biogenic CH4 emissions to the atmosphere from the production of methane by methanogenic organisms in the soil minus any uptake in the soil column by methanotrophic organisms. In general, the models in this study do not explicitly consider the CH4 emissions from lakes in the permafrost region, although their definition of the spatial extent of wetlands may include lakes. Lateral C includes any lateral losses of C from the ecosystem C pools that we do not directly estimate in the balance with the atmosphere, and include the lateral transfer of harvest products from agriculture, forestry, and land use, as well as C fluxes to aquatic ecosystems such as dissolved organic C. Note that some proportion of lateral C is returned to that atmosphere at the regional scale, but the models in this study do not estimate that proportion.

To determine the relative effects of the atmospheric temperature, CO2, and precipitation drivers on the C cycle responses of the models, we conducted three additional simulations in addition to the simulation with all of the drivers. A subset of the models performed separate simulations with (i) detrended air temperature, (ii) constant CO2, and (iii) detrended temperature and precipitation [see table 4 of McGuire et al. (2)]. Three of the five models that were analyzed for C dynamics in this study provided results from these ancillary simulations (ORCHb, TEM6, and UVic). The effects of changes in temperature (Fig. 2 for changes in permafrost area, Fig. 4) and atmospheric CO2 (Fig. 4 and Fig. S2) between 2010 and 2299 were estimated by subtracting the results of the detrended air temperature and constant CO2 simulations, respectively, from the simulation with all drivers. The effect of changes in precipitation (Fig. S2) was estimated by subtracting the detrended temperature and precipitation simulation from the detrended air temperature simulation.
